Putting your strategic plan into effect.

G L McManis

    Modern Healthcare
    |January 14, 1991
    PubMed
    Summary
    This summary is machine-generated.

    Before implementing a new hospital strategy, conduct an organizational diagnostic. This assessment ensures your facility is prepared for changes and avoids potential pitfalls.

    Area of Science:

    • Healthcare Administration
    • Organizational Management
    • Strategic Planning

    Background:

    • Hospitals frequently adopt new strategies after extensive planning.
    • The success of these strategies often depends on organizational readiness.
    • Assessing preparedness is crucial before full implementation.

    Purpose of the Study:

    • To introduce a method for evaluating hospital readiness for new strategies.
    • To guide administrators in assessing their organization's capacity for change.

    Main Methods:

    • The abstract describes an "organizational diagnostic" approach.
    • This method is detailed in a management feature for healthcare administrators.

    Main Results:

  • The diagnostic process helps identify potential barriers to strategy implementation.
  • It provides a framework for understanding an organization's current state.
  • Conclusions:

    • An organizational diagnostic is essential for successful strategy adoption in hospitals.
    • Proactive assessment mitigates risks associated with implementing new initiatives.
